The salary of a CRO varies widely and depends on the company's size and industry, the individual's experience, and the location. According to Glassdoor’s recent data, a leading job and business review platform, the average yearly wage for a CRO in the US is $210,340.
Carving a niche as CRO CEO normally involves a blend of formal education and considerable experience in profit-generating roles. Common steps to becoming a CRO include earning a relevant specialized education (often in Business or a similar field), getting experience in sales, marketing, or client success, and potentially obtaining an advanced degree such as a Master of Business Administration (MBA).

As the name of the role indicates, a Chief Revenue Officer (CRO) is a high-ranking executive in a business in charge of all activities aimed at driving sales. This executive oversees the alignment of all revenue-associated processes, including sales, marketing, and customer support. A CRO looks to drive continuous profit growth by boosting sales and forging strong partnerships with customers.
